Top Destinations for Authentic Local Flavors

When it comes to indulging in authentic local flavors, certain cities around the globe stand out as culinary havens. In Bangkok, street vendors craft the perfect balance of spicy, sweet, and sour in dishes like Pad Thai and Tom Yum Goong, creating an unforgettable sensory journey. Over in Naples, Italy, the passion for pizza is an art passed down through generations, with humble pizzerias crafting masterpieces that celebrate tradition and fresh, regional ingredients. Meanwhile, in Marrakech, Moroccan spices fill the air as tagines simmer over open flames, offering a delicious glimpse into centuries-old culinary customs.

Each destination offers a unique gateway to taste culture at its most genuine through local markets bustling with activity and small family-run eateries:

  • Mexico City – Tacos al pastor that burst with flavorful marinades and fresh toppings.
  • Tokyo – Sushi bars where expertly prepared nigiri respects simplicity and premium ingredients.
  • Lima – Ceviche that showcases the freshest seafood with zesty lime and fiery peppers.
  • Istanbul – Rich, aromatic kebabs and sweet baklava tucked into centuries-old bazaars.
Savoring street food and dining within local communities not only satisfies your palate but deepens your connection to the culture and traditions of each unique city.

Hidden Gems and Street Food Wonders

Venture beyond the well-trodden paths and discover the soul of a city’s culinary scene in its back alleys, night markets, and tiny family-run stalls. These are the places where recipes have been passed down through generations, and each bite tells a story. Whether it’s a fiery Sichuan peppercorn-infused snack in Chengdu or a fragrant pani puri bursting with flavors on the streets of Mumbai, these hidden gems offer an authentic taste that no five-star restaurant can replicate.

Where to Find the Best Food Markets and Festivals

For those eager to dive into local flavors and vibrant atmospheres, the world’s top foodie cities offer an abundance of colorful markets where every stall tells a story. Picture wandering through Barcelona’s La Boqueria, where fresh seafood, exotic spices, and sweet pastries create an irresistible sensory feast. Or imagine the bustling energy of Bangkok’s Chatuchak Weekend Market, overflowing with street food treasures like pad thai, spicy mango salads, and savory grilled skewers. These food markets are not just places to eat-they’re cultural hubs bursting with tradition, creativity, and the welcoming spirit of locals eager to share their culinary heritage.

When it comes to festivals, the food-centric celebrations across the globe are nothing short of spectacular. From Italy’s Truffle Festivals in Alba, where rare aromas fill the autumn air, to New Orleans’ legendary Mardi Gras Eats showcasing Cajun and Creole delights, these events are perfect for adventurous palates. Don’t miss out on Japan’s Sapporo Snow Festival, where gourmet street vendors keep visitors warm with steaming bowls of ramen and grilled corn, or Mexico’s lively Oaxaca Food Festival, a five-day immersion in mole, mezcal, and handmade tortillas. Must-Try Dishes That Define Each City

Every city boasts iconic flavors that capture the essence of its culture and history. In Tokyo, savor the delicate artistry of sushi, where each piece tells a story of tradition and precision. Hop over to Naples and indulge in an authentic Neapolitan pizza, with its perfectly charred crust and fresh tomato base that tastes like Italy on a plate. Meanwhile, in Mumbai, the vibrant spices of vada pav offer a street-snack experience that is both comforting and exhilarating, reflecting the city’s bustling energy.

Venture to New Orleans and discover the bold flavors of gumbo, a hearty stew that brings together diverse influences in one pot. Barcelona invites you to share paella, a saffron-infused celebration of seafood and rice, best enjoyed with friends on a sun-dappled terrace. And in Mexico City, don’t miss out on tacos al pastor, a delicious blend of marinated pork, pineapple, and fresh cilantro, capturing the soul of Mexican street food culture. Each bite is an invitation to explore the stories, traditions, and vibrant communities behind these dishes.
